Course Detail

Python Course

Python Course - Silan Software


Course Detail


Course Description

Python Course Overview

Python is a general-purpose, interpreted and high level programming language that is becoming more and more popular for doing data science and machine learning. Globally Companies are using Python to harvest insights from their data and get a competitive edge. Unlike any other Python training, our Python training focuses on Python specifically for data science and machine learning. In our Python class, you will learn A to Z of python and the way in which you analyze data and generating prediction. Enroll SILAN Software's Python classroom and online training.

Python Certification Key Features

 52hours of interactive session

 Hands-on coding & Implementation of 4 web based applications

Money Back Guarantee

30 hours of instructor-led training

20+ assisted practices on all modules

5 lesson-end knowledge checks and 1 real-life course-end project

Course Fee


₹10,000.00

Batch Starts On  

Introduction to Python

 

  •  What is Python?
  •  Why is Python?
  •  Python Features.
  •  Installation and Working with Python.
  •  Understanding Python variables.
  •  Python basic Operators.
  •  Understanding python blocks.

 

Python Data Types

 

  •  Declaring and using Numeric data types: int, float, complex.
  •  Using string data type and string operations.
  •  Defining list and list slicing.
  •  Use of Tuple data type.

 

Python Flow Control

 

  •  For loops in python.
  •  For loop using ranges, string, list and dictionaries.
  •  While loops in python.
  •  Loop manipulation using pass, continue, break and else.
  •  Programming using Python conditional and loops block.

 

Python Functions, Modules & Packages

 

  •  Organizing python codes using functions.
  •  Organizing python projects into modules.
  •  Importing own module as well as external modules.
  •  Understanding Packages.
  •  Powerful Lamda function in python.
  •  Programming using functions, modules & external packages.

 

Python OOPS

 

  •  Concept of class, object and instances.
  •  Constructor, class attributes and destructors.
  •  Real time use of class in live projects.
  •  Inheritance , overlapping and overloading operators.
  •  Adding and retrieving dynamic attributes of classes.
  •  Programming using Oops support.

 

Python Exception Handling

 

  •  Avoiding code break using exception handling.
  •  Safe guarding file operation using exception handling.
  •  Handling and helping developer with error code.
  •  Programming using Exception handling.

 

Python Multithreading

 

  •  Understanding threads.
  •  Forking threads.
  •  Synchronizing the threads.
  •  Programming using multithreading.

 

Python File Operation

 

  •  Reading config files in python.
  •  Writing log files in python.
  •  Understanding read functions, read(), readline() and readlines().
  •  Understanding write functions, write() and writelines().
  •  Manipulating file pointer using seek.
  •  Programming using file operations.

 

Python Regular Expression

 

  •  Pattern matching and searching.
  •  Pattern searching using regex in python.
  •  Real time parsing of networking or system data using regex.
  •  Password, email, url validation using regular expression.
  •  Pattern finding programs using regular expression.

 

Python Database Connectivity

 

  •  SQL Database connection using python.
  •  Creating and searching tables.
  •  Reading and storing config information on database.
  •  Programming using database connections.

 

Python Mailing Concept

 

  •  Installing smtp python module.
  •  Sending email
  •  Reading from file and sending emails to all users addressing them directly for marketing.

 

Contact Us

0674-2361252

( Toll Free )

Request more information

Python Realtime Projects

Project 1

Python Decorators

Implement a Python decorator that should take whatever the decorated function returns, and writes it to a file in a new line.

View Project Details

Project 2

Manage the Password

Implement a Python decorator that should take whatever the decorated function returns, and writes it to a file in a new line.

View Project Details

Project 1

Patient Management Application

Implement a Python decorator that should take whatever the decorated function returns, and writes it to a file in a new line.

View Project Details

Python Exam & Certification

What do i need to do to unlock my silan Certificate?

To obtain the Python certification, you must:

  • Complete 85 percent of the online self-learning course or attend 1 complete batch of this training
  • Successful evaluation in the project

What do i need to do to unlock my silan Certificate?

Institute Overview

Bhubaneswar, Odisha, India

Silan Software Pvt. Ltd. Read More

Related Courses

Google Map